Electronic magnetic sensor
Due to their unique characteristics, Hall-effect sensors are ideally suited for a wide range of applications. They are used to detect position, angle, and/or speed, and they exhibit excellent resistance to shock, impact, vibration, and wear.
Additional advantageous features of this technology include high switching frequencies, long sensing distances, broad temperature ranges, and repeatability—attributes that, in many cases, make them a technically superior alternative to electromechanical reed switches.
